Hedge cutting is necessary for maintaining the health, shape, and appearance of hedges and shrubs. Routine pruning removes dead or unhealthy branches, motivates dense growth, and guarantees uniformity fit and height. Appropriate cutting techniques differ depending on the types, development routine, and preferred visual. Tools such as hand shears, electrical trimmers, or hedge cutters permit accuracy and efficiency, while safety factors to consider prevent accidental injury or plant damage. Timing is critical, with seasonal cutting schedules frequently lined up with blooming cycles or growth periods. Properly maintained hedges provide practical benefits such as personal privacy, wind defense, and home delineation, while boosting the general landscape style. Consistent hedge care adds to long-term plant health and continual visual appeal
